Hashem Abu Baker

-

Hashem Abu Baker has been the general director of the National Health Informatio­n Center (NHIC) since 2018. Previously, Abu Baker also served as the vice general director and assistant general director of the NHIC between 2017 and 2018. From 2017 to 2018, he also served as the assistant supervisor of e-health programs and

ICT at the informatio­n and communicat­ion technology department of the Ministry of Health.

From 2015 to 2017, Abu Baker was the health informatio­n communicat­ion technology director for Madinah. He also served as the national infrastruc­ture director between 2013 and 2015, and the assistant director of e-health project management office between 2011 and 2013.

Abu Baker has extensive experience in informatio­n communicat­ion technology in government administra­tion, having been an informatio­n technology manager between 2001 and 2009.

He completed his master’s degree in informatio­n system management from the University of Liverpool in 2009.

The NHIC in associatio­n with the Saudi Health Council (SHC) organized Ideathon 2019 on Saturday in order to set a benchmark in emerging health care technology.

The objective was to enable the brightest national minds to create digital solutions through emerging technologi­es. Abu Baker said that Ideathon 2019 would be an intensive brainstorm­ing event to help young talents generate fresh solutions to existing challenges in their communitie­s.
